Description of Services:
Functions as the governing office for the community; oversees all community programs, services and facilities
Activities and services for community members also include but are not limited to the following:

- Child and Family Services worker on-reserve provided through Tikinagan Child and Family Services in Sioux Lookout
- Hospital services available at Meno Ya Win Health Centre in Sioux Lookout and in Red Lake
- Ontario First Nation Policing arrangements through Big Trout Lake Police services, administered by Ontario Provincial Police (OPP); local phone: 807-537-2585, fax: 807-537-2556
- Provides several locally-owned gas/grocery/clothing stores, a butcher shop, a bowling alley and a community indoor arena (includes fitness centre)
- Offers the Big Trout Lake Hotel and Restaurant
- Operates a Canada Post postal station and a Canadian Imperial Bank of Commerce located in small business centre
- Provides a band-run community radio station and cable television
- Provides the Kitchenuhmaykoosib Band Community Hall
- Offers 5 churches of various denominations
- Maintains the Sandy Banks camping/recreation area about 10 miles from community
- Serviced by Wasaya Airways flights through the Big Trout Lake Airport, located 1.1 km SW of community
- Participates in the Junior Canadian Rangers Program for youth (12-18 years) which teaches various skills including but not limited to first aid, using rifles safely, hunting and fishing, Native customs and traditions, healthy living, staying in school and problematic alcohol and substance use awareness
- Offers Chakabesh Youth Centre
- Provides the Equay Wuk Women's Shelter
- Provides health care and health programs at the Big Trout Lake Nursing Station
- Administers education services and Aglace Chapman Education Centre under the Kitchenuhmaykoosib Education Authority
- Provides housing and services for community elders at New Seniors Home Care Centre, Post Island and Old Senior Citizens Home Complex, Mainland Creek
